Governor Muhammad Inuwa Yahaya of Gombe State has directed the dissolution of the governing councils of all the six state-owned tertiary institutions.

The Commissioner of Information and Culture, Alhassan Ibrahim Kwami disclosed this on Monday while briefing newsmen at the end of the state’s executive council meeting.

The affected institutions are: Gombe State University, Gombe; State University of Science and Technology, Kumo; State Polytechnic, Bajoga; College of Education, Billiri; College for Islamic and Legal Studies, Nafada and the College for Health Technology, Kaltungo.

The state Commissioner for Higher Education, Mr Meshak Lauco, said the governing councils were dissolved by the governor based on the laws establishing the institutions.

He said new governing councils would be appointed soon to oversee the affairs of the institutions.

If needed, he said a committee would be set up to look into their books for possible embezzlement or misconduct.

On his part, the Commissioner of Works and Housing, Engr. Abubakar Bappah said the council has approved the award of new and ongoing projects for the construction of roads and bridges across the 11 LGAs of the state.

The projects were awarded at the cost of N4 billion, he added.
